Output 68f5e452cfe460e3a923f7ebcf03de9a2085bead3e4e689c024852effd791d4e:0

value
26203392
script pubkey
OP_0 OP_PUSHBYTES_20 28aa0fab05f905e7b998d6990b0c987fa766cb0c
address
bc1q9z4ql2c9lyz70wvc66vskryc07nkdjcvwhsgmy
transaction
68f5e452cfe460e3a923f7ebcf03de9a2085bead3e4e689c024852effd791d4e
confirmations
143637
spent
true